Travel Arrangements: Getting There and Around

Source: smartvel.com

Travel arrangements for your business trip to Germany require a blend of strategic planning and a touch of spontaneity. First, secure your flights well in advance to snag the best deals; major hubs like Frankfurt and Munich offer numerous international connections. Once you land, public transportation—trains, trams, and buses—provides a seamless way to navigate cities, allowing you to experience local life while heading to meetings.

Consider purchasing a rail pass if you plan to travel between cities, as Germany’s efficient train network can whisk you from bustling Berlin to charming Heidelberg in just a few hours. For added convenience, ride-sharing apps and taxis are widely available, ensuring you can reach your accommodations or business venues effortlessly.

Lastly, don’t forget to carve out time in your itinerary to explore the rich history and vibrant culture, making your business trip not just productive but also memorable.

Crafting a Unique Value Proposition

Crafting a unique value proposition is essential for mold inspection companies striving to rise above the competition. Begin by pinpointing what makes your services distinctive; this could be anything from advanced technology, like thermal imaging or air quality monitoring, to specialized training that your team possesses. Perhaps you offer a rapid response time that no one else matches, or an unparalleled customer service experience that leaves clients feeling heard and valued.

Take the time to articulate these key differentiators—not just in dry, corporate language, but in a way that resonates emotionally with potential clients. Think about their concerns: the health risks posed by mold and the stress of remediation.

Your value proposition should not only highlight your technical expertise but also show empathy and assurance that you are there to protect their homes and well-being. Remember, in conveying this message, a blend of straightforward statements and more complex narratives about your journey and mission can create a compelling story that engages and informs.
